The Scene of the Crime in Bangkok

An Indian man, aged 32, has been taken into custody in Kanchanaburi province after allegedly fatally stabbing a 51-year-old Thai woman 31 times at a hotel in Bangkok. The tragic incident took place at a five-story hotel located on Soi Wutthakat 14 Road in Thon Buri district. The victim, Sukanya Disayabut, had been staying at the hotel since April 7, along with the suspect, Rajman Yabav.

Details of the Incident

On the day of the murder, a hotel employee overheard a heated argument coming from the second-floor room occupied by the victim and the suspect. Concerned, the employee attempted to contact the room via phone, only to have the calls abruptly disconnected. Shortly after midday, the Indian man was seen leaving the hotel in a composed manner, riding off on a blue-grey motorcycle registered in Nakhon Pathom province.

Discovery of the Crime

Upon investigation, police discovered Sukanya Disayabut lifeless in the room with 31 stab wounds. A blood-stained 30-centimetre knife was also recovered at the scene, indicating the brutal nature of the crime. The suspect, Rajman Yabav, was apprehended in Tha Maka district of Kanchanaburi province later that same evening. He was being treated at Makarak Hospital for a severe knife wound on his right arm.

Confession and Motive

During police interrogation, Mr Yabav reportedly admitted to the murder, citing anger as his motive. While awaiting a translator to facilitate further questioning, authorities are piecing together the events that led to this tragic outcome.
